As the other poster mentioned, same reason you'd chose it over a Q5 (note, the Tiguan is a far different vehicle based on the golf with a transverse FWD power train and should not be compared). A relatively loaded SQ5 offers about the same HP and torque, and for not much more money. Similarly equipped, its about $5k more. With air suspension and PTV, its $10k. Those are options not available at any price on the SQ5.

On the Cayenne clubs will not fit side to side.
they will fit front to back provided the seats are slid forward.
they will fit diagonally.
